[ProBuilder] Rendered UVs have a portion of their top cut off
Reproduction steps:
1. Open attached project "ProBuilderCut" and scene "SampleScene"
2. In Hierarchy window, select "Cube" GameObject
3. In UV Editor, Render UVs with 4096 image size
4. Compare the texture in UV editor and Rendered UV
Expected result: The two textures' sizes are identical
Actual result: The top wall of the rendered texture is cut off
Reproducible with: 2018.4.24f1, 2019.4.1f1, 2020.1.0b13, 2020.2.0a15 (ProBuilder 4.0.2, 4.3.1)
Could not test with: 2018.4.24f1 (Probuilder 3.0.0, 3.10.1 texture not displayed in UV Editor)
